Review by pearls

  Beth and Roman have both used the coldness of their jobs to keep painful emotions buried, but when they come in contact, sparks fly.  Both have to deal with learning to feel again as they come to accept their feelings for one another.  Meanwhile bullets are flying as the team goes through various ops.  I liked that this story has just as much action outside the bedroom as in it.  The action scenes were intense, and the emotional tug-a-war between the two well scripted.  And when Beth had her meltdown, I cried right along with her.  For all of Roman's tough guy act, he gives the best hugs, and his confidence in their relationship once he realizes his feelings will make a believer out of the biggest skeptic. They will make it simply because he knows they will.  For fans of the Titan series, the other characters are all there and their storylines move forward, too; but, this can be read as a stand-alone.
